Summary of Local News Released Monday

Here is a summary of local news released Monday: – HE Minister of Commerce and Industry Sheikh Mohammed bin Hamad bin Qassim Al Abdullah Al-Thani inaugurated on Monday the International Trade Exhibition for Construction Technology, Building Materials, Equipment and Environmental Technology “Project Qatar 2023”.

– HE Minister of State for Foreign Affairs Sultan bin Saad Al Muraikhi met Monday with HE Special Envoy of Chairman of Transitional Sovereignty Council of the Republic of the Sudan, Ambassador Dafallah Al Haj Ali, who is visiting the country.

– The State of Qatar expressed its strong condemnation and denunciation of the attack that targeted the Ugandan peacekeepers participating in the African Union Transition Mission in Somalia (ATMIS), which resulted in deaths.

– HE Secretary-General of the Ministry of Foreign Affairs Dr. Ahmed bin Hassan Al Hammadi met on Monday with HE Ambassador of the Republic of Cuba to Qatar Oscar Leon Gonzalez, on the occasion of the end of his tenure in the country.

– The activities of the first International Conference on Debate and Dialogue and the associated exhibition, organized by the QatarDebate Center, kicked off Monday, in the presence of HE Vice Chairperson and CEO of Qatar Foundation for Education, Science and Community Development (QF), Sheikha Hind bint Hamad Al-Thani, and a number of Their Excellencies sheikhs and ministers.

– MEEZA QSTP LLC (Public), the leading managed IT and data center service provider in the State of Qatar has obtained the required regulatory approvals of the Qatar Financial Market Authority (QFMA) and the Qatar Stock Exchange (QSE) to offer 324,490,000 ordinary fully paid-up shares by way of initial public offering, followed by a listing of all of the company’s shares on the QSE Main Market.
